Q: Is 35,102,118 a Prime Number?

 A: No, 35,102,118 is not a prime number.

Why is 35,102,118 not a prime number?

A prime number is a natural number, greater than one, that can only be divided by 1 and itself.

The number 35102118 can be evenly divided by 1 2 3 6 1,373 2,746 4,119 4,261 8,238 8,522 12,783 25,566 5,850,353 11,700,706 17,551,059 and 35,102,118, with no remainder.

Since 35,102,118 cannot be divided by just 1 and 35,102,118, it is not a prime number.
